House Prices (2025)
Most affordable in Yorkshire and the HumberProperty in Ossett commands an average of £232,194, compared with £210,808 in Birdwell – a difference of 9%. The most affordable entry point in Birdwell is a flat at £115,000, while in Ossett it is a flat at £135,521.

Crime & Safety
Safest in Yorkshire and the HumberBirdwell has a crime rate of 94.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 14% lower than Ossett at 108.4 per 1,000. The most common crime category in Birdwell is violent-crime, while in Ossett it is violent-crime.

Broadband & Connectivity
Average broadband speeds are 476.2 Mbps in Ossett and 421.9 Mbps in Birdwell. Superfast coverage (30 Mbps+) reaches 97.2% of premises in Birdwell and 98.7% in Ossett. Gigabit availability stands at 80.2% in Birdwell and 94.4% in Ossett.
Ossett is the faster of the two by 13% on average download speed (476 vs 422 Mbps).
Energy Efficiency & Running Costs
Energy efficiency favours Birdwell, scoring 70.2 on average (band C) compared to 69.4 (band C) in Ossett. Estimated annual energy costs average £1,134 in Birdwell and £1,174 in Ossett. 58.9% of homes in Birdwell have an EPC rating of C or above, compared to 58.1% in Ossett.

Demographics & Economy
Median household income is £30,472 in Birdwell and £29,072.5 in Ossett. The median age is 43.5 in Birdwell and 42.3 in Ossett. Employment rates stand at 55.9% in Birdwell and 56.1% in Ossett. Owner-occupancy is 62.3% in Birdwell versus 64% in Ossett. Birdwell has a population of 3,363 and Ossett has 21,854.
